Tioconazole ointment is used to treat vaginal yeast infections by alleviating symptoms such as burning, itching, and discharge. It belongs to the azole antifungal class, which functions by inhibiting the growth of the yeast causing the infection. This medication is specifically for vaginal fungal infections, so consult your doctor before use, especially if it's your first infection, to ensure it's the appropriate treatment. If you experience fever, chills, flu-like symptoms, abdominal pain, or foul-smelling discharge, contact your doctor immediately, as these could indicate a more serious infection.

Tioconazole-1 Warnings

When using Tioconazole 1 for treating vaginal yeast infections, it's important to be aware of certain safety considerations:

Allergic Reactions: Individuals with known allergies to tioconazole, other imidazole antifungals, or any components of the formulation should avoid using this medication. Signs of an allergic reaction may include rash, itching, swelling, severe dizziness, or difficulty breathing.

Use of Latex or Rubber Products: Tioconazole 1 contains a petroleum base that can weaken latex or rubber products, such as condoms and diaphragms. To prevent potential failure of these contraceptive methods, it's recommended to avoid their use during treatment and for at least 72 hours after completing the course.

Underlying Health Conditions: If you experience symptoms like lower abdominal, back, or shoulder pain, fever, chills, nausea, vomiting, or foul-smelling vaginal discharge, consult a healthcare provider before using Tioconazole 1. These symptoms could indicate a more serious condition that requires medical attention.

Pregnancy and Breastfeeding: The safety of Tioconazole 1 during pregnancy and breastfeeding has not been fully established. If you are pregnant or nursing, consult your healthcare provider before using this medication to discuss potential risks and benefits.

Pediatric Use: The safety and effectiveness of Tioconazole 1 have not been established in individuals under 12 years of age. Therefore, it is not recommended for use in this age group without medical advice.

Recurrent Infections: If you experience frequent vaginal yeast infections (such as once a month or three times in six months), consult your healthcare provider. Recurrent infections may indicate an underlying health issue, such as diabetes or a weakened immune system, that requires medical evaluation.

Always follow the instructions provided with the medication and consult a healthcare professional if you have any concerns or questions regarding its use.

Tioconazole-1 Side Effects

When using this medication, you might experience mild side effects such as headaches or a burning, itching, or painful sensation in the vaginal or urethral area. These symptoms are generally not a cause for concern, but if they persist or worsen, it is important to consult your healthcare provider. Most individuals taking this medication do not encounter serious side effects. While rare, serious allergic reactions can occur. Be alert for symptoms including a rash, swelling (particularly of the face, tongue, or throat), severe dizziness, or difficulty breathing. If you experience any of these, seek medical assistance immediately. Remember, this summary does not cover all potential side effects. If you observe any unusual reactions, it is wise to discuss them with your healthcare provider.

Tioconazole-1 Interactions

Tioconazole 1 is a single-dose antifungal medication commonly used to treat vaginal yeast infections. When applied intravaginally, systemic absorption is minimal, reducing the likelihood of interactions with other medications. However, it's important to note that tioconazole can weaken latex products such as condoms and diaphragms, potentially decreasing their effectiveness in preventing pregnancy and sexually transmitted infections. To ensure safety, avoid using these barrier methods during treatment and for at least three days after completing the course. Additionally, refrain from using tampons, douches, spermicides, or other vaginal products while undergoing treatment with tioconazole. If you have concerns about potential interactions with other medications or products, consult your healthcare provider for personalized advice.
Tioconazole-1 FAQs
What does Tioconazole 1 treat?

Tioconazole 1 is used to treat vaginal yeast infections. It is an antifungal medication that helps relieve symptoms such as itching, burning, and discharge associated with these infections.
